Navy foils illegal migration attempt, suspect into custody

(UDHAYAM, COLOMBO) – On receipt of an intelligence tip-off to the Navy, a group of Naval personnel attached to the North Central Naval Command apprehended a suspect who was on an illegal migration attempt to India via sea. The apprehension was made in Thalvupadu general area, Talaimannar on Sunday (04) and the suspect was handed over to the Mannar Police for onward legal action.

Further investigation into the incident revealed that, the suspect who was a captive imprisoned at the Anuradhapura Prison, had been escaped from the prison on May 06.

The Navy urges the general public not to involve in high risk sea-borne migration to overseas countries based on false information provided by human smugglers and reiterated that such attempts would finally end up behind bars.

Further the Navy reminds of its strong network of intelligence and regular patrols in place to nip such illegal migration efforts in the bud, as the country is following very strict measures to curb such attempts.
